OPTICS + atoms/molecules new capabilities<br />
• Cold atoms, stable lasers and femotosecond optical frequency combs<br />
having tremendous impact on fundamental science, precision measurements,<br />
and metrology<br />
• Optical/Laser era in frequency standards and precision timing, spectroscopy …<br />
• Already providing lowest phase-noise, timing jitter<br />
– fs jitter soon common place<br />
– Lowest phase noise microwave signals<br />
• Some applications of stable sources and combs<br />
– new capabilities <strong>for</strong> science fundamental physics<br />
– Ultralow timing jitter, ultrafast sampling A/D, synchronization<br />
– Frequency standard precision spanning the spectrum 1 GHz to 500 THz +<br />
– Stabilized fs optical frequency combs enabling several new directions in<br />
spectroscopy, Fourier synthesis<br />
• Chip Scale Atomic Devices – practical route to bring atomic precision to<br />
field devices<br />
– Combination of MEMS, diode lasers, atomic physics<br />
– Clocks, Magnetometers, Gyros ..
